1. The bathroom door should not be facing the entrance door

The entrance door is the "face" of the home, and when you enter the door, you can see the bathroom, which always gives people a feeling that it is not very tidy. We Chinese pay attention to the "façade", and this façade must be kept beautiful and generous.

As soon as the entrance door is opened, if the bathroom door is also open, isn't it clear what is going on inside? How embarrassing it is, especially when there are guests in the house. The bathroom is the most private space in the home, and maintaining a certain amount of privacy is a must.

From the perspective of hygiene, the bathroom is the most humid place in the home, with heavy moisture and easy breeding of bacteria. If the bathroom door is facing the entrance door, moisture and odors can easily rush directly to the living room or even the whole home, which is not good for the health of the family.

2. The bathroom door should not be facing the bedroom door

The bedroom is a place to rest and needs to be quiet and private. If the bathroom door goes straight to the bedroom, it is easy to disturb the other half of the rest when your partner gets up to go to the toilet at night.

Or when you get up in the morning, you open the door to the bathroom, isn't this a little awkward?

Also, if the bathroom door is facing the bedroom, moisture and odors can easily drift into the bedroom, especially for those with sensitive respiratory systems.

3. The bathroom door should not be facing the dining/kitchen door

The bathroom, as we all know, is a place to solve personal problems, and what about the restaurant and kitchen, which is a place to eat and cook. When the two are compared, the hygiene standards are far behind.

As soon as the bathroom door is opened, it may bring out the bacteria and odors inside, and if it floats directly to the restaurant, then our mood for eating will be greatly reduced, and our health may also be affected.

Moreover, the bathroom door is facing the dining room or kitchen, which can easily cause visual incongruity and affect the overall aesthetics. Such a layout is also not quite in line with the concept of modern home design, which focuses on the fluidity and openness of the space, and such a door-to-door design is obviously a bit outdated.

Some people may say that the developer designed it this way, so there is no way to dismantle it and rebuild it, so what should I do? To solve the "door-to-door" problem, the following methods can be taken:

(1) Change the location of the door opening: If the wall can be removed, the most direct way is to re-plan the location of the bathroom door opening, but this undoubtedly requires a large amount of work and cost.
